       1 Kings 7:3-6
   DIR By: clark thompson
       Date: May 20, 2016, 7:01 am
       ---------------------------------------------------------
       1 Kings 7:3-6King James Version (KJV)
       3 And it was covered with cedar above upon the beams, that lay
       on forty five pillars, fifteen in a row.
       4 And there were windows in three rows, and light was against
       light in three ranks.
       5 And all the doors and posts were square, with the windows: and
       light was against light in three ranks.
       6 And he made a porch of pillars; the length thereof was fifty
       cubits, and the breadth thereof thirty cubits: and the porch was
       before them: and the other pillars and the thick beam were
       before them.
